Charlie Breneman

VARSITY HEAD COACH

It is hard for me to believe that I just finished my 22nd year coaching at Edison and 17th as the Varsity coach. My passion for coaching has only increased over the years and I am thankful that we got to have a season this year considering the circumstances. Every season brings forth new challenges and this year we met those challenges, achieved success in Surf League and had a good run in the CIF playoffs. I am very proud of what our players accomplished this season.

I am a proud product of Edison soccer and want the players to benefit from this program the way I did. The success of this program is very important to me but am more concerned with the growth of the players as young men. I would hope that the hard work one discipline that we are teaching to the players could translate and help them after high school. We are products of our teachers and role models, and it is our goal to make a positive impact. As a player, I played youth soccer with South Coast soccer club and Wolfpack. I played for Edison from 94-98, and then went to play two years at Golden West College where I was the team captain. I coached at Wolfpack soccer club winning a State Cup and two league titles. Then with the Huntington Beach Chapter of Pateadores Soccer Club winning one league title. I graduated from Cal State University of Long Beach with a degree in Liberal Studies. I earned my teaching credential from National University. I feel honored and proud to be teaching for the SAC department here at Edison. I helped open a vegan restaurant at the Lab in Costa Mesa called Seabirds. My other passion besides soccer is music. I am kind of a music geek and collect records as it stands, I own over 2,200 LP’s. I also collect cacti and pottery
